United States—U.S. Statistics—Census Data—Georgia
Housing Statistics
Gainesville, Georgia
| | |
| Total housing units | 8,912 | 100.0 |
| UNITS IN STRUCTURE |
| 1-unit, detached | 4,565 | 51.2 |
| 1-unit, attached | 291 | 3.3 |
| 2 units | 386 | 4.3 |
| 3 or 4 units | 780 | 8.8 |
| 5 to 9 units | 1,118 | 12.5 |
| 10 to 19 units | 951 | 10.7 |
| 20 or more units | 741 | 8.3 |
| Mobile home | 80 | 0.9 |
| Boat, RV, van, etc. | 0 | 0.0 |
| | |
| YEAR STRUCTURE BUILT |
| 1999 to March 2000 | 378 | 4.2 |
| 1995 to 1998 | 1,276 | 14.3 |
| 1990 to 1994 | 587 | 6.6 |
| 1980 to 1989 | 1,602 | 18.0 |
| 1970 to 1979 | 1,408 | 15.8 |
| 1960 to 1969 | 1,225 | 13.7 |
| 1940 to 1959 | 1,914 | 21.5 |
| 1939 or earlier | 522 | 5.9 |
| | |
| ROOMS |
| 1 room | 213 | 2.4 |
| 2 rooms | 590 | 6.6 |
| 3 rooms | 1,063 | 11.9 |
| 4 rooms | 1,854 | 20.8 |
| 5 rooms | 1,577 | 17.7 |
| 6 rooms | 1,326 | 14.9 |
| 7 rooms | 852 | 9.6 |
| 8 rooms | 532 | 6.0 |
| 9 or more rooms | 905 | 10.2 |
| Median (rooms) | 5.0 | (X) |
